IS there a restarters check-in?

I am a restarter after 4 years of not doing any formal exercise, and I am struggling. I never quite know how hard to push myself so that I'm challenged, but not overdoing it. I have some injuries that I'm coping with, a bad back and foot pain.

I started with Pilates because it's mostly done on the floor. That has gone well, and I've gotten stronger without pain.

I tried adding in some very light weight lifting and some body weight squats and lunges and it did not go well. I developed back problems. i don't know if it was my form or something else.

I have been pedaling a stationary bicycle for cardio, it's okay, but not my favorite.

The reason I'd like a check in is to ask if others are dealing with similar issues, and to answer questions about what would be the best approach to weight lifting. Just to add that I don't do deadlifts or anything that might strain my back or neck.

All this has made it hard to be consistent because I always worried about doing too much.

Thanks for bearing with me on this.

I had been walking outdoors for my restart and that was going well, but then the weather got too hot and humid and now my indoor workouts are not going so well. I tried restarting with Jessica Smith's Six Week Transformation program, but it's on-again/off-again. Mostly, I think the reason (besides my ongoing COVID depression/lack of motivation) is that it's too difficult for me at this point in my fitness journey. I get tired of getting overly tired and stopping the video to rest/restarting it, then stopping it again. It's been going that way a lot lately!

I need to just decide on some easier/shorter workouts that I can do regularly, without feeling like a failure. And then gradually progress to harder/longer workouts.
